开发者平台

TP-LINK官网首页
开发者平台 / 视频管理系统(VMS)/ API功能接口定义 / 项目管理

4.2.1 获取用户根项目

接口说明:

名称

内容

URL

https://xxx/tums/resource/v1/getRootProjects

功能说明

获取用户根项目

使用限制

登陆后可用

请求参数:

参数名称

参数描述

 

返回参数

参数名称

参数描述

error_code

返回码,0 – 成功,其他- 失败,具体请参考返回码章节

result

projectId

String

项目ID

projectName

String

项目名称

order

int

项目层级内顺序

projectLvl

int

项目层级

parentId

String

父项目ID

hasChildren

int

是否还有子项目,0为无,1为有

createTime

long

创建时间,1970年1月1日到当前的秒数

updateTime

long

最近更新时间

isEditable

int

是否可编辑,0:否, 1:是

代码示例

        https://xxx/tums/resource/v1/getRootProjects
        request:
        {}
        response:
        {
            "result": [
                {
                    "projectId": "8",
                    "projectName": "项目2",
                    "projectLvl": 2,
                    "order": 2,
                    "parentId": "1",
                    "hasChildren": 0,
                    "createTime": 1663826506,
                    "updteTime": 1663826506279,
                    "isEditable": 0
                    
                },
                {
                    "projectId": "7",
                    "projectName": "项目3",
                    "projectLvl": 2,
                    "order": 3,
                    "parentId": "1",
                    "hasChildren": 0,
                    "createTime": 1663826505,
                    "updteTime": 1663826506280,
                    "isEditable": 0
                    }
            ],
            "error_code": 0
        }